A heated debate took place on live TV when two prominent voices clashed over the reasons behind corruption charges against New York City Mayor Adams. One of these voices came from a former campaign official who firmly believes Mayor Adams is involved in shady dealings. The other side came from a GOP strategist who questioned the evidence behind claims of corruption and raised new doubts. Their conversation captured the attention of many viewers who are trying to understand the complicated case.
A Clash on Live TV
The argument unfolded during the prime time show on CNN. At the center of the debate was a claim that the decision to file corruption charges against the mayor might have been influenced by race. One participant argued that any suggestion of racial bias is unfair since the case should focus mainly on acts of corruption. The debate quickly escalated into a lively exchange that drew the attention of viewers.
The former campaign official explained her point clearly. She said that she does not believe race played an important role in the filing of charges. Instead, she insisted that the mayor’s actions show clear signs of corruption. With strong words and confident gestures, she told her opponent that the focus should be on the wrongdoing, not on the mayor’s race. This statement sparked an intense reaction from her guest.
The GOP strategist did not hold back his own opinion. He questioned the evidence behind the claims made during the discussion. He asked a series of pointed questions that forced his opponent to clarify her stance. He argued that the evidence provided was not clear enough to support such a strong claim.
